1. Vans: The OG of Skate Shoes

Vans needs no introduction in the skate community. Since the ’70s, Vans has been synonymous with skate culture. Their classic styles like the Old Skool and Era have stood the test of time, offering a perfect blend of style and function. The vulcanized construction provides unmatched boardfeel, making it easier to pop tricks and stick landings. Plus, who doesn’t love the iconic checkerboard pattern? 🏆

2. Nike SB: Where Fashion Meets Function

Nike’s skateboarding division, SB, brings high-tech innovation to the skate scene. Known for collaborations with top artists and skaters, Nike SB shoes are not just functional but also fashion-forward. The SB Dunk Low, for instance, has become a staple in the skate community and beyond, thanks to its versatile design and comfortable fit. 3. Adidas Originals: Classic with a Modern Twist

Adidas Originals has been making waves in the skateboarding world with its modern take on classic designs. The Superstar and Stan Smith models have been reimagined for today’s skaters, combining retro vibes with contemporary tech. The Superstar’s signature shell toe offers protection, while the Stan Smith’s clean lines and durable sole make it a favorite among skaters looking for both style and substance. 🤘

4. Etnies: For the Hardcore Skater

Etnies is a brand that understands the needs of serious skaters. Known for their high-quality materials and advanced technology, Etnies shoes provide superior grip, support, and durability. The Etnies Jaws and Etnies Black Label series are particularly popular, offering a mix of comfort and performance that’s hard to beat. 5. DC Shoes: A Brand Built by Skaters, for Skaters

DC Shoes has been a mainstay in the skate industry since the early ’90s. Founded by professional skaters, this brand knows exactly what skaters need. Their shoes feature everything from padded collars for extra comfort to grippy outsoles for better control. The DC Half Cab and DC Stomper are fan favorites, offering a balance of style and functionality that keeps skaters coming back year after year. 🎶
